Stokesdead Posted March 29, 2008 Posted March 29, 2008 Hey guys I need to try something else in the Neck position of my Special it is 1980 vintage and therefore a lot of neck pickups are to deep to install. Im sure most of you know what I mean. I am also looking for the pickup height adjustment screws and the pickup ring mounting screws. I want them to be more like the ones on current production Hamers. Those Black ones with the smaller profile head. Those are great. And possibly a period correct case. It currently has a nice case it just isn't a "Hamer" case so it really isn't something that is a need just curious what I would be looking to spend for an original case in decent shape. Thanks, Chris Stokes
cmatthes Posted March 29, 2008 Posted March 29, 2008 An original red-lined case could set you back a few hundred dollars easily. They seem to be pretty highly in demand when they do turn up. You could get a newer, black-lined case for a lot cheaper if you just wanted a Hamer case.
bubs_42 Posted March 30, 2008 Posted March 30, 2008 You can use a short legged Baseplate off a similar pickup. I put a PG Duncan in my Sunburst. I cut the leg's shorter and bent them and drilled and taped the new holes. Not that hard...
